Condition Rating
Fair

The property was built in 1980, making it 44 years old. While the living areas and bedrooms feature newer laminate flooring and fresh paint, the kitchen and bathrooms are significantly outdated. The kitchen has original or very old light wood cabinets, laminate countertops, older white appliances, and dated tile flooring and lighting. All three bathrooms also show very dated vanities, laminate countertops, and old tile work. The description explicitly states the home 'needs some TLC' and offers an 'opportunity for buyers to personalize and add their own touch.' While the wet areas require substantial renovation to modernize, there are no apparent structural or safety defects, and the property is livable. The newer flooring in other areas prevents it from falling into the 'poor' category, but the highly dated kitchen and bathrooms push it beyond 'good' condition.
